Commit a8e5f30bc4db255abd86c8db8de6a35ec1401193
1 parent
7adbae9f45
Exists in
master
and in
7 other branches
分娩接口维护
Showing 1 changed file with 10 additions and 10 deletions
plat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/MatDeliverFacade.java
View file @
a8e5f30
... | ... | @@ -192,18 +192,18 @@ |
192 | 192 | patientsLocal.setFmDate(fmDate); |
193 | 193 | // HuJiaqi添加开始,这里冗余了分娩分娩医院,分娩年龄,分娩孕周,分娩方式,并将状态更改为产妇 |
194 | 194 | patientsLocal.setType(3); |
195 | - patientsLocal.setFmHospital(maternalDeliverModel.getFmHospital()); | |
196 | - patientsLocal.setFmType(maternalDeliverModel.getDeliveryMode()); | |
195 | + patientsLocal.setFmHospital(deliverAddRequest.getFmHospital()); | |
196 | + patientsLocal.setFmType(MapUtils.isNotEmpty(deliverAddRequest.getDeliveryMode())?null:deliverAddRequest.getDeliveryMode().toString()); | |
197 | 197 | try { |
198 | - patientsLocal.setFmAge(DateUtil.getAge(patientsLocal.getBirth(), patientsLocal.getFmDate())); | |
198 | + patientsLocal.setFmAge(DateUtil.getAge(patients1.getBirth(), fmDate)); | |
199 | 199 | } catch (Exception e) { |
200 | - System.out.println(patientsLocal.getId() + ":这条数据的生日和分娩时间异常"); | |
200 | + System.out.println(patients1.getId() + ":这条数据的生日和分娩时间异常"); | |
201 | 201 | // 跳过 |
202 | 202 | } |
203 | 203 | try { |
204 | - patientsLocal.setFmWeek(DateUtil.getDays(patientsLocal.getLastMenses(), patientsLocal.getFmDate())); | |
204 | + patientsLocal.setFmWeek(DateUtil.getDays(patients1.getLastMenses(), fmDate)); | |
205 | 205 | } catch (Exception e) { |
206 | - System.out.println(patientsLocal.getId() + ":这条数据的末日月经和分娩时间异常"); | |
206 | + System.out.println(patients1.getId() + ":这条数据的末日月经和分娩时间异常"); | |
207 | 207 | // 跳过 |
208 | 208 | } |
209 | 209 | // HuJiaqi添加结束 |
210 | 210 | |
211 | 211 | |
... | ... | @@ -315,16 +315,16 @@ |
315 | 315 | patients1.setFmDate(fmDate); |
316 | 316 | // HuJiaqi添加开始,这里冗余了分娩分娩医院,分娩年龄,分娩孕周,分娩方式,并将状态更改为产妇 |
317 | 317 | patients1.setType(3); |
318 | - patients1.setFmHospital(maternalDeliverModel.getFmHospital()); | |
319 | - patients1.setFmType(maternalDeliverModel.getDeliveryMode()); | |
318 | + patients1.setFmHospital(deliverAddRequest.getFmHospital()); | |
319 | + patients1.setFmType(MapUtils.isNotEmpty(deliverAddRequest.getDeliveryMode())?null:deliverAddRequest.getDeliveryMode().toString()); | |
320 | 320 | try { |
321 | - patients1.setFmAge(DateUtil.getAge(patients1.getBirth(), patients1.getFmDate())); | |
321 | + patients1.setFmAge(DateUtil.getAge(patients1.getBirth(), fmDate)); | |
322 | 322 | } catch (Exception e) { |
323 | 323 | System.out.println(patients1.getId() + ":这条数据的生日和分娩时间异常"); |
324 | 324 | // 跳过 |
325 | 325 | } |
326 | 326 | try { |
327 | - patients1.setFmWeek(DateUtil.getDays(patients1.getLastMenses(), patients1.getFmDate())); | |
327 | + patients1.setFmWeek(DateUtil.getDays(patients1.getLastMenses(), fmDate)); | |
328 | 328 | } catch (Exception e) { |
329 | 329 | System.out.println(patients1.getId() + ":这条数据的末日月经和分娩时间异常"); |
330 | 330 | // 跳过 |